Transaction 92734e00881adec36c328373f5405db55d66e872ead2328acaecd52cdcb20c9a
1 Input
1 Output
-
92734e00881adec36c328373f5405db55d66e872ead2328acaecd52cdcb20c9a:0
- value
- 39463132
- script pubkey
- OP_0 OP_PUSHBYTES_20 35d22f85db7f31ae8bef2a1083d236376f1bfa5c
- address
- bc1qxhfzlpwm0uc6azl09ggg853kxah3h7jujslzz4